Franklin County Rehab Center is a Skilled Nursing Facility community in the St Albans area.
Franklin County Rehab Center, located at 110 Fairfax Road in Vermont, is a large senior living community that offers a comprehensive range of care and medical services designed to provide peace of mind and comfort to its residents. The community is known for its commitment to ensuring the well-being of its residents through a robust support system that includes 12-16 hour nursing care, a 24-hour call system, and supervision around the clock. Personalized assistance with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, and medication management is readily available, ensuring that each resident receives the care they need.

Franklin County Rehab Center is designed to create a lively and engaging environment for its residents. It boasts a wide array of amenities, including an arts room, game room, library, and fitness room, ensuring that there is always something to do. Outdoor enthusiasts can take advantage of the walking paths and garden, while those looking for relaxation can unwind in the spa or wellness room. The community also organizes a variety of activities, from movie nights to music programs, fostering a vibrant social atmosphere.
